Interactive Patient Home Page
This interactive resource developed at Marshall Univ. School of Medicine is designed for medical student users. It contains simulated patient encounters that allow students to interact with a "patient", ask questions, develop a diagnosis and treatment plan, e-mail their findings to the school and receive a reply on how well they've done.
